To create this remarkable outboard unit, Yanmar built the world's smallest and lightest diesel engine in its class.
-
This is a directly injected, water-cooled, 4-cycle powerpack with a weight to output ratio as low as 1.69 kg/hp.
- Powerhead; 4-stroke, water cooled, vertical crankshaft diesel.
- Direct injection, direct sea water cooling. 3-cylinder, two output choices; 27hp and 36hp.
SOLAS (International Convention for Safety of Life at Sea) is the international code for lifeboat engines. Yanmar diesel outboards have won approval under these standards for use in lifeboats and rescue boats.
The Wooden Boatshop has supplied these diesel outboards to Esso for use on the escape craft of the offshore oil rigs in Bass Strait. The Wooden Boatshop have available a boat powered by a D36 outboard for trialling.
Tests include prolonged exposure to salt water and sunlight; inspections of dimensions and structure; cold starting at -15?; noload high speed operation; full load performance; durability at continuous maximum speed; non-cooling water operation; submersion and more besides.
